There are 2 ways you can go about the shredded chicken. You can purchase chicken breast, cook it and then shred it yourself. Or you can purchase it pre cooked and shredded. We prefer to do the second option. It saves lots of time and is similar in price to purchasing raw chicken breast.

Just be sure that the shredded chicken you are purchasing is gluten free. If you’re in Canada, the shredded chicken package does not have to have a gluten free claim on it. However, make sure to check the ingredients for any gluten, as well as if there is a contains or may contains statement. This is the brand that we purchase, it doesn’t have a gluten free claim but also doesn’t have any ingredients or statements pertaining to gluten.

Instructions
  1. Preheat oven at 400°F. In a medium sized bowl combine cream cheese, shredded cheddar cheese, shredded mozzarella cheese, sour cream, salt and pepper. Set aside.
  2. In a medium pan over low heat, add oil and garlic. Cook for 1-2 minutes, stirring often. Add in shredded chicken, cook for 1 minute. Then add in butter and frank's hot sauce, stir until everything has come together.
  3. In a 9x9 oven proof baking dish, spread out the cheese mixture to form an even layer. Then top the cheese layer with the chicken buffalo and spread out until even.
  4. Pop the baking dish in the oven for 20 minutes. Once done heating up, take it out of the oven, and let cool for 5-10 minutes. Top with green onions and serve with Tostitos or vegetables. Enjoy!
